1. Understanding Kava KAVA

Kava is a decentralized blockchain platform built using the Cosmos SDK and Tendermint consensus mechanism. It offers a variety of DeFi services, including lending, borrowing, staking, and cross-chain swaps.

Key points about Kava KAVA:

Multi-asset support — Works with BTC, ETH, ATOM, and more.

Collateralized loans — Use KAVA or other supported assets to borrow stablecoins.

Staking rewards — Earn income while helping secure the network.

Governance — Token holders vote on protocol upgrades.

Thanks to Inter-Blockchain Communication (IBC), Kava can interact with multiple blockchain networks, making it a versatile DeFi hub.

2. Understanding Tezos XTZ

Tezos is a smart contract platform with an on-chain governance system that allows it to upgrade without disruptive hard forks. Its native token, XTZ, is used for transaction fees, staking, and governance.

Key points about Tezos XTZ:

Liquid Proof-of-Stake (LPoS) — Energy-efficient consensus with delegated staking.

Self-amending protocol — Enables continuous upgrades without forks.

Smart contract security — Supports formal verification for safety-critical applications.

Growing ecosystem — Popular in DeFi, NFTs, and enterprise blockchain solutions.

Tezos is known for its adaptability, making it appealing to developers, institutions, and investors.

7. Security Best Practices

Double-check wallet addresses before sending funds.

Test with a small amount first, especially when using a new platform.

Store large holdings in hardware wallets.

Avoid public Wi-Fi when performing transactions.

Break large trades into smaller parts for increased privacy.

8. Risks to Consider

Price volatility — Crypto prices can change rapidly during the swap.

Platform reliability — Not all anonymous services are equally trustworthy.

Technical delays — Network congestion can slow down transactions.

To reduce these risks, use reputable services, monitor market conditions, and always verify details before confirming a transaction.
